find the percentage rate of change of f(x) at the indicated value of x. f(x)=210 + 85x; x = 4 the percentage rate of change of f(x) at x = 4 is %. (type an integer or decimal rounded to the nearest tenth as needed.)

Answer

Explanation:

Step1: Find the derivative of f(x)

The derivative of $f(x)=210 + 85x$ with respect to $x$ is $f^\prime(x)=\frac{d}{dx}(210)+\frac{d}{dx}(85x)$. Since the derivative of a constant $\frac{d}{dx}(210) = 0$ and $\frac{d}{dx}(ax)=a$ for a constant $a$, we have $f^\prime(x)=85$.

Step2: Calculate f(4)

Substitute $x = 4$ into $f(x)$: $f(4)=210+85\times4=210 + 340=550$.

Step3: Calculate the percentage rate of change

The percentage rate of change of a function $y = f(x)$ at a point $x$ is given by $\frac{f^\prime(x)}{f(x)}\times100%$. Substitute $f^\prime(4) = 85$ and $f(4)=550$ into the formula: $\frac{85}{550}\times100%=\frac{8500}{550}% \approx 15.5%$.

Answer:

$15.5$
